Planning Field Boundaries and Access Points
Pasture layout dictates how efficiently daily chores and livestock rotations run. Before setting posts into the ground, map access points around animal flow, tractor turning radius, and natural drainage patterns. Positioning a gate at the lowest point of a fenceline creates a mud wallow during wet seasons that can bog down equipment and cause hoof rot in livestock.
Clear distinctions between vehicular entries and pedestrian footpaths save time and preserve fence integrity. While equipment gates require 10 to 14 feet of clearance, moving between paddocks on foot is far easier through a dedicated wooden stile. Stiles allow handlers to cross boundary fences safely without cycling a heavy gate that livestock might push past.
Stile placement works best along established walking paths, near barn corners, or where utility access is needed regularly. Keep gates positioned along firm, slightly elevated ground where post anchors stay secure in dry subsoil. Taking time to stake out these positions with flags before digging prevents costly repositioning later.
Selecting Rot-Resistant Wood for Pastures
Field structures face relentless moisture from rain, wet grass, and manure pack. Standard untreated construction lumber will rot out within three to four years when exposed to open pasture environments. Choosing wood with the correct chemical retention level or natural decay resistance is the foundation of any lasting gate or stile project.
Pressure-treated lumber carries standardized use categories that dictate where it can be safely installed:
- UC3B (Above Ground Exposed): Suitable for high gate rails and stile handrails with good air drainage.
- UC4A (Ground Contact – General Use): Required for stile steps, bottom rails, and shallow boundary stakes.
- UC4B (Ground Contact – Heavy Duty): Essential for structural gate hinge posts supporting continuous leverage.
Southern yellow pine remains the standard choice for small acreage projects due to its high bending strength and deep chemical penetration. If working with native rot-resistant hardwoods like black locust or eastern red cedar, ensure all sapwood is trimmed away, as only the dark heartwood resists fungal decay in the soil.

Cantilevered wooden gates exert massive rotational leverage against their mounting posts. A standard light-duty fence post will quickly lean under the dynamic weight of a swinging 100-pound gate. A heavy-duty post provides the rigid structural anchor necessary to keep latches aligned through changing seasons.
Cox Southern Pine posts undergo heavy pressure treatment with micronized copper azole (MCA), making them exceptionally resistant to subterranean termites and fungal rot. Kiln-drying prior to treatment ensures the preservative penetrates deep into the wood’s structural core rather than just coating the exterior.

The horizontal rails and diagonal braces of a gate dictate its rigidity and overall weight. Using standard framing 2x4s leads to warping within months, causing the latch end to twist out of square. Ground-contact-rated dimensional timber offers the structural density needed to span wide openings without sagging under its own weight.
Severe Weather ground-contact-rated 2×4 and 2×6 timbers are treated specifically to handle regular exposure to tall pasture grass, splashing mud, and high humidity. The wood is selected for straight grain patterns, reducing the likelihood of dramatic bowing as the lumber cures in the sun.

Before assembling your gate frame, sight down each board to identify the natural "crown" or arch along the narrow edge. Always orient the crown facing upward so that gravity naturally pulls the timber straight over time rather than exaggerating a downward sag. Standard utility hinges bend quickly under the leverage of a heavy wooden field gate. A wide strap hinge is critical because it spreads the rotational load across several square inches of the gate rail rather than concentrating it at a single weak pivot point.

A swinging gate creates continuous dynamic leverage that can loosen a post set only in tamped earth. Anchoring gate hinge posts in concrete forms a solid ballast beneath the soil, preventing the post from leaning inward under the weight of the gate.

Pressure-treated lumber is protected against fungal decay, but it remains susceptible to moisture absorption, surface checking, and sun bleaching. Sealing exposed timber—especially on stile steps and cross-cut rail ends—prevents deep cracking and extends the structural life of the wood.

Simple Steps for Leveling and Hanging Heavy Gates
Hanging a heavy pasture gate requires systematic alignment to prevent binding and dragging across uneven ground:
- Support the Gate Frame: Set the fully assembled gate into the opening, supporting it on wooden blocks or shims to establish a 4- to 6-inch ground clearance.
- Plumb and Clamp: Use a 4-foot spirit level to ensure the gate is plumb vertically and level horizontally, then clamp it firmly to the hinge post using bar clamps.
- Mount the Hinges: Mark your bolt holes, drill through the post and gate stiles, and secure the strap hinges tightly using through-bolts with broad washers.
- Install Diagonal Bracing: Ensure your gate incorporates a diagonal compression brace running from the bottom hinge corner upward to the top latch corner to resist gravitational sag.
Once hung, test the full swing path across the pasture terrain. Adjust your mounting blocks or post clearance to accommodate snow accumulation and tall summer grass before securing the latch hardware.
Maintaining Wooden Stiles for Long-Term Safety
Wooden pasture stiles endure constant pedestrian foot traffic and continuous exposure to damp ground conditions. Inspect the structural fasteners on all steps and handrails each spring, tightening any timber screws that have backed out due to seasonal wood expansion and contraction.
Algae and wet mud can turn wooden stile steps into dangerous slip hazards during the rainy season. To maintain positive traction:
- Scrub tread boards annually with a stiff bristle brush and mild detergent.
- Cut shallow, cross-hatch traction grooves into the wood treads using a circular saw set to 1/8-inch depth.
- Apply coarse self-adhesive anti-slip grip tape to high-wear step surfaces.
Keep tall weeds and brush trimmed away from the base of the stile to promote good air circulation around the lower framing timbers. Routine maintenance keeps the crossing safe for handlers while preserving the boundary fence for years to come.
